Pulsarpulsar_animation.gifPulsars are really fast-spinning, highly magnetized neutron stars, formed by a following of a supernova explosion, that sends regular pulses of radiation when it rotates, just like a lighthouse it rotates and while flashing light. the pulsar effect can be seen if the beam of light happens to come in our direction. This star can not sustain life because it has an going flow of radiation.
